2. What is a Tyre Coupling?

A tyre coupling is a flexible coupling that connects two shafts, using an elastomeric rubber “tyre” to transmit torque while accommodating misalignment. Its core feature is the rubber tyre that acts as a shock absorber and vibration damper, protecting connected equipment.

The coupling consists of two metallic flanges connected by the rubber tyre, providing flexibility and cushioning. This design is widely used where moderate torque and vibration reduction are needed.


3. Advantages of Tyre Couplings

Tyre couplings are preferred for many reasons, including:

  1. Flexibility: The rubber tyre element absorbs shocks and vibrations, reducing wear on connected shafts and bearings.

  2. Misalignment Compensation: Can tolerate angular, axial, and parallel misalignment, preventing damage to equipment.

  3. Low Maintenance: The elastomeric tyre is easily replaceable, minimizing downtime.

  4. Noise Reduction: The rubber tyre helps to significantly reduce noise during operation.

  5. Cost-Effectiveness: Balances performance and affordability for a wide range of industrial needs.

  6. Safety: In case of overload, the tyre can fail safely without damaging the entire system.


4. Design and Materials Used

The quality of a tyre coupling depends on its design and materials:

  1. Flanges: Usually made from high-strength steel or cast iron to withstand mechanical loads.

  2. Tyre (Elastomeric Element): Manufactured from natural rubber, neoprene, or polyurethane based on application demands. The choice of elastomer affects durability and flexibility.

  3. Bolts and Fasteners: High-grade bolts ensure secure assembly under operational stresses.

5. Applications of Tyre Couplings

Tyre couplings are widely used across industries such as:

  1. Pumps and Compressors: Where vibration absorption improves operational life.

  2. Conveyors and Material Handling: Providing smooth power transmission.

  3. Fans and Blowers: For quieter operation and efficient power transfer.

  4. Textile and Paper Machinery: Machines that experience variable loads benefit from tyre couplings.

  5. Cement and Steel Plants: Heavy-duty environments requiring durable and reliable couplings.

The versatility of tyre couplings makes them indispensable in many power transmission systems.

8. Maintenance Tips for Tyre Couplings

To extend the life of tyre couplings:

  1. Regular Inspection: Monitor tyre condition for cracks or wear signs.

  2. Maintain Alignment: Check shaft alignment periodically to avoid undue stress.

  3. Replace Tyres When Needed: Don’t wait for failure; replace worn tyres proactively.

  4. Clean Environment: Protect couplings from dirt, dust, and chemical exposure.

  5. Use Genuine Parts: Always use authentic replacement tyres and bolts from the manufacturer.

Proper maintenance minimizes downtime and maximizes coupling efficiency.
